A further refinement in the evaluation of ϵ′ folding energy 13 presented. It is found that a correction term R3TT 2 /(a 3 —1) should be included into a previously derived equation, if ϵ′ is determined by stress‐temperature measurements at constant pressure and constant extended length. The results confirms quantitatively our previous estimation that when relative extension ratio is greater than 1.5, the correction term is negligible.
